We are preventing drownings in Canada through community outreach and social innovation. Our volunteers teach drowning prevention, swimming survival, and first aid skills in isolated communities who do not have easy access to these education opportunities. By sending lifeguards from city pools to isolated communities we challenge the aquatics industry’s ability to truly understand it’s impact on Canadian public health. We proudly partner with the Canadian Lifesaving Society to offer the Swim to Survive program teaching children how to survive an unexpected fall into a body of water. We are a proud implementation partner of Right to Play working in rural Canada. We also support the World Health Organizations Global Report on Drowning to teach school aged children basic swimming skills and safe rescue, teach adults resuscitation skills and safe rescue and to highlight the vulnerability of children.
